What drives the cost of an EV charger installation in Lake Ridge
The charger itself is the simple part. What actually determines the cost is the electrical infrastructure behind it — and in Lake Ridge, three factors matter more than others.
- Panel capacity: a Level 2 charger draws 40 to 50 amps on a dedicated 240V circuit. If your Lake Ridge home has a 200A panel with open breaker slots (most 1980s-2000s builds), the panel can usually absorb the load. If you are on a 100A panel (1970s Thousand Oaks, The Point), a panel upgrade comes first.
- Circuit run distance: the length of wire from the panel to the charger location. A charger on the garage wall 10 feet from the panel costs less than one on the driveway side of the house 60 feet away. Lake Ridge’s predominantly attached-garage layout keeps runs short for most installs.
- HOA architectural review: Lake Ridge Parks and Recreation Association (LRPRA) covers nearly all residential properties. Exterior-mounted chargers typically require HOA approval before the electrical work begins. This adds a planning step — not a cost, but a timeline factor.
- Charger type: a Tesla Wall Connector (hardwired) vs. a NEMA 14-50 outlet (plug-in) have different wiring requirements. Hardwired draws slightly more because the connection is permanent. We install both.
Level 1 vs. Level 2 — why Level 2 is the only charger that makes overnight charging practical
Every EV comes with a Level 1 cable that plugs into a standard 120V outlet. Many Lake Ridge EV owners start there. Most switch to Level 2 within the first month.
Level 1 (120V / 12A)
- Adds approximately 4 miles of range per hour of charging
- A 40-mile daily commute (Lake Ridge to DC/Pentagon/Quantico round trip) takes roughly 10 hours to replenish
- Plugs into any standard household outlet — no installation needed
- Works as a backup, not as a primary charger for a daily commuter
Level 2 (240V / 48A)
- Adds approximately 25 to 30 miles of range per hour of charging
- A 40-mile daily commute replenishes in under 2 hours — plug in after dinner, full by bedtime
- Requires a dedicated 240V / 50A circuit from the panel and a licensed installation
- The only practical option for daily EV commuters in the Lake Ridge to DC/Pentagon corridor
The charging-rate numbers are approximate and vary by charger amperage and vehicle acceptance rate. A 48-amp Level 2 charger on a typical EV delivers approximately 25 to 30 miles per hour — enough for overnight charging of any daily commute in the Northern Virginia corridor.
Does your Lake Ridge home need a panel upgrade for an EV charger?
The answer depends on what is in your panel right now and when your home was built.
The load calculation — NEC 220.82
A Level 2 EV charger draws 48 amps continuous. Per NEC code, that requires a 60-amp breaker (48A x 1.25 continuous-use factor) and #6 copper wire (NEC 625). The question is whether your existing panel has the capacity and the open breaker slots for this additional load.
1970s homes (Thousand Oaks, The Point, Plantation Harbor): 100 to 150 amp panels. Adding a 60A EV circuit to a 100A panel that already runs HVAC, kitchen, and general loads usually exceeds safe capacity. Panel upgrade likely required. See our panel upgrade page for details.
1980s-1990s homes (Westridge, Old Bridge Estates, Cardinal Glen): 200 amp panels standard. The panel can typically absorb a 60A EV circuit if existing loads are not maxed. However, the breakers are 30 to 40 years old — we check breaker condition as part of the assessment. Usually EV-ready.
Late 1990s homes (Ridgeleigh, later Westridge sections): 200 amp panels with newer breakers. EV-ready. Main concern is AFCI nuisance-tripping from EV charger cycling on shared circuits.
We run the load calculation during the on-site assessment. If the panel can handle the charger, we install it. If it cannot, we quote the panel upgrade and the charger installation together so you see the full scope.
HOA coordination — what Lake Ridge homeowners need to know before installing an EV charger
Lake Ridge Parks and Recreation Association (LRPRA) covers the vast majority of residential properties. This is a master-planned community with near-universal HOA governance. Here is how it affects your EV charger installation.
Three scenarios for Lake Ridge EV charger installations
Exterior-mounted charger (garage face, driveway-adjacent): HOA architectural review approval is typically required BEFORE the electrical work begins. The charger is visible from the street or common area, which triggers the LRPRA review process. Submit the application, wait for approval, then we install.
Interior garage-mounted charger (wall-mount inside attached garage): may not require HOA review depending on your specific covenant language. The charger is not visible from outside. Check with LRPRA before scheduling — some covenants require notification even for interior modifications.
Solar + EV combo (panels + charger): faces the same exterior review as a standalone charger, plus solar panel architectural review. Both need HOA approval before installation begins.

Townhome vs. detached home — how the installation differs in Lake Ridge
Nearly half of Lake Ridge housing (44.7%) is attached — townhomes and condos. The EV charger installation is different in a townhome than in a detached single-family home.
Detached single-family home
- Panel is typically in the garage or utility room — short circuit run to the charger location
- Dedicated parking (driveway or garage) — charger placement is straightforward
- No shared-wall constraints for conduit routing
- HOA review for exterior-mounted chargers; interior garage-mount may be exempt
- Standard residential permit through Prince William County BDD
Townhome or condo
- Panel may be in an interior closet — longer circuit run to the garage or parking area
- Shared walls limit conduit routing options — surface-mount conduit may need to run through finished spaces
- Assigned parking vs. street parking — some townhome courts have no garage, requiring outdoor charger installation
- HOA review required for any visible exterior installation
- Condo association may have additional rules beyond LRPRA — verify before scheduling
The EV charger installation process — from load calculation to final inspection
Load calculation and panel assessment
We open the panel, measure your existing loads, and determine whether the panel can absorb a 50A EV circuit. If it can, we proceed. If not, we quote the panel upgrade and charger installation together.
Panel upgrade (if needed)
For 1970s Lake Ridge homes with 100A panels, the upgrade to 200A happens first. This includes Dominion coordination for the meter pull, the panel swap, and the county inspection.
HOA application (if exterior mount)
If the charger mounts on an exterior wall or garage face visible from common areas, we help you prepare the LRPRA architectural review application with charger specs and a mounting diagram.
Permit pull at Prince William County ePortal
We file the electrical permit through PWC’s Building Development Division. EV charger circuits are explicitly listed among items requiring a residential electrical permit.
Installation
We run the dedicated 240V circuit from the panel to the charger location, mount the charger (hardwired or NEMA 14-50 outlet per your choice), and connect. Most installations take half a day.
Inspection and handoff
The county inspector verifies the circuit, the breaker, and the installation. We walk you through the charger’s app setup and scheduling features. You charge overnight starting the same evening.
EV charger incentives and programs available to Lake Ridge homeowners
Several programs can offset the cost of your EV charger installation. Verify eligibility and current terms before relying on these — program details change.
Federal EV charger tax credit (IRC Section 30C / Form 8911) — expired
The Alternative Fuel Vehicle Refueling Property Credit (IRC Section 30C, claimed via IRS Form 8911) previously covered up to 30% of the cost of EV charger hardware and installation for residential properties. This credit expired on June 30, 2026. Chargers installed and placed in service before that date may still be eligible to claim on the 2026 tax return — consult a tax professional for your specific situation.
Source: IRS.gov Form 8911 — credit expired 2026-06-30; no renewal enacted as of July 2026
Prince William County EV station expansion
County plans call for expanding the public EV charging network from 14 to 35 stations, according to reporting by InsideNoVA. While this is a public infrastructure program (not residential), it signals county-level support for EV adoption and may influence future residential incentive programs. Station counts and timelines are subject to change.
Source: InsideNoVA — verify current station count and expansion timeline with Prince William County
Virginia Clean Cars Act
Virginia adopted California’s vehicle emissions standards, which require increasing percentages of zero-emission vehicle sales through 2035. This drives EV adoption rates and, indirectly, residential charger demand across the Lake Ridge to DC commuter corridor.
Source: Virginia Department of Environmental Quality — verify current regulatory status
